State correctional officers and local law enforcement are seeking two minimum custody offenders who escaped from Morrison Correctional Institution in Hoffman Monday morning.

They are Josh Ashworth and Brandon McDurmon. They were last seen at breakfast in the facility between 6 and 7 a.m.

Ashworth, 18, is a white male, 5-foot-7, 137 pounds with blonde hair and blue eyes, and a thin build. He is serving a three year sentence for felony breaking and entering. He was scheduled for release on Aug. 30, 2019.

McDurmon, 22, is a white male, 5-foot-11, 163 pounds with brown hair and green eyes, and a medium build. He is serving a two year and two month sentence for possession of a firearm by a felon. He was scheduled for release on May 5, 2020. He is originally from Person County.

If you see Ashworth or McDurmon, please call the prison at 910-281-3161 or the Richmond County Sheriff’s Office. How they escaped the facility is under investigation.
